Lone Star Boxer Rescue is the Houston Chapter of Austin Boxer Rescue, a nonprofit 501(C)(3) organization dedicated to the health and well-being of the boxer breed. LSBR/ABR is run and managed 100% by volunteers since 1999. Our main objective is to rescue, rehabilitate, and re-home boxers that come to us from many sources including local animal shelters, owner surrenders, and strays. Please consider making a tax deductible donation to allow us to save more dogs in need throughout the state of Texas.

  Attention: LSBR is on Intake Hold

 
LSBR has recently been inundated with calls regarding owner surrenders, strays, and those who have been abandoned.  Additionally, many boxers are in high risk shelters that need our help as they only have days to live.  Add to this a decline in adoptions, foster homes, and funding, and LSBR is on crisis mode.

Because of this, we can only accept animals into our program that meet any of the following conditions:

  • Previous LSBR dogs whose families need to surrender back to rescue
  • Animals who are suffering or are in critical situations 
  • The owner surrender/founder of a stray can foster and sponsor all vet expenses

As always, LSBR strives to help as many boxers as possible.  A rescuers work is never done, but we hope that as the economy gains strength we will see improvements in the number of boxers that need to come into the program, as well as adoptions and volunteers on the rise.

In the meantime - how can you help?

  • If you are surrendering a boxer, please give the dog a chance by fostering him and maintaining/treating his medical needs through adoption
  • Become a foster parent
  • Make a donation which enable us to help save more boxers
